Luis Felipe Perez (Closed 2016)

Carr 681 Sect Piquinas Bo Islo
Arecibo, PR 00612
(School attendance zone shown in map)
Serving 203 students in grades Kindergarten-9, Luis Felipe Perez ranks in the bottom 50% of all schools in Puerto Rico for overall test scores (math proficiency is bottom 50%, and reading proficiency is bottom 50%).
The percentage of students achieving proficiency in math was 10-14% (which was lower than the Puerto Rico state average of 36%). The percentage of students achieving proficiency in reading/language arts was 30-34% (which was lower than the Puerto Rico state average of 43%).
The student-teacher ratio of 11:1 was higher than the Puerto Rico state level of 10:1.
